    Default white / yellow jelly string coming out from mouth

    hello folks.
    i just got new discus, and after 5 days AB oxytetracycline prophylactic treatment, i notice the fish spit out white/yellow jelly string stuff. The fish eats very little. The string got in and out from the mouth then finally released. And at the same time it poops white jelly faeces but mixed with solid brown faeces. Can anyone please help me?
